    Fatal error: Call to undefined function wp_get_image_editor() in /home/iyke2002/public_html/9japeople.com/wp-content/plugins/buddypress/bp-core/bp-core-avatars.php on line 521

    Am getting this error anythime I try to change my avater. I noticed this only happens when the image is too large. How do I solve this problem. do I need to adjust the size so it can allow any size upload for croping

    I am using wordpress 3.4 and buddpress 1.6.2
    Working with the Buddyboss theme.
    My site: http://www.9japeople.com

Viewing 8 replies - 1 through 8 (of 8 total)
  • BuddyPress 1.6.2 requires WordPress 3.5.
